Developed by an experienced science - [2019 ENERGY OUTPUT](https://dubbosolarhub.com.au/2020/01/22/2019-energy-output/) - 2019 ENERGY OUTPUT January 22, 2020 The Dubbo Solar Hub has been operational since 16 June 2018. For 2019, its first full year of operations, the sites generated 56,166MWh.
